Climate overview of Paran
Paran, South District Israel, Israel, experiences significant temperature variation throughout the year. Summers bring daytime highs of 36°C (97°F) in July, while winters cool to 18°C (64°F) in January.
The area sees almost no rainfall, totalling just 65 mm (2.6 in) per year. The most sunshine falls in July, with an average of 12.8 hours of daily sunshine.

Monthly Temperature in Paran
Depending on the time of the year, temperatures range from very hot to moderate in Paran. Typically, average maximum daytime temperatures range from a very hot 36°C (97°F) in July to a moderate 18°C (64°F) in the coolest month, January.
Nights vary from 23°C (73°F) in July to around 7°C (45°F) during the colder months.

Rainfall in Paran
Paran has a dry climate with very low precipitation, averaging 65 mm (2.6 in) of rainfall annually. The climate in Paran shows significant variation throughout the year. Expect low rainfall in January, the wettest month, with an average of 17 mm (0.7 in) of precipitation over 4 rainy days.
In contrast, the driest month August offers drier and sunnier days, with around 0 mm (0 in) of rainfall over 0 rainy days. For more details, please visit our Paran Precipitation page.

Humidity in Paran by Month
The relative humidity is moderate throughout the year in Paran.
The city experiences its highest humidity in December, reaching 65%. In May, the humidity drops to its lowest level at 40%. What does this mean? Read our detailed page on humidity levels for further details.

Hike the Israel National Trail
If you consider hiking the entire trail, then the best time of year for the trek is February to May. The weather is pretty mild at this time of the year.
